Translate text elements in a PowerPoint file ( pptx ).
Traverse objects in a PowerPoint file which has pptx extension, extract all (almost) text elements, translate using Amazon Translate, and output as a new file.

- Installed Leiningen.
- Your AWS account is set up ( because this use
Amazon Translateservice ). - The AWS account profile is set up in your local.
Just lein run.
In the default, a source file is resources/test.pptx and output as resources/test.pptx.translated-at-{yyyyMMddHHMMss}.pptx.
You can change it. It's written in the -main method directly.
Same in the source and target languages.
